Dhaka, Bangladesh Global: Speaker of Pakistan's National Assembly Sardar Ayaz Sadiq yesterday handed over Islamabad's condolence message to BNP Acting Chairman Tarique Rahman on the death of former prime minister Begum Khaleda Zia, reflecting Pakistan's deep respect for Bangladesh's late uncompromising leader. Sadiq met Tarique Rahman at the Jatiya Sangsad Bhaban this afternoon and formally conveyed the condolence message, according to a post shared on the BNP's verified Facebook page.
"Neighboring country Pakistan has sent a condolence message expressing deep respect at the death of Begum Khaleda Zia - hailed as the "Mother of Democracy" and a "symbol of courage and struggle," an uncompromising leader committed to safeguarding independence and sovereignty," read the Facebook post.
Earlier in the day, the Speaker of Pakistan's National Assembly arrived in Dhaka to attend the funeral of the former prime minister and BNP chairperson, representing the Government of Pakistan.
He was received at Hazrat Shahjalal International Airport (HSIA) by the Pakistan High Commissioner to Bangladesh and senior officials of the Ministry of Foreign Affairs, Pakistan High Commission's Press Counsellor in Dhaka Fasih Ullah Khan told the journalists. The flight carrying Sardar Ayaz Sadiq landed at the Dhaka airport at around 11:50am, HSIA spokesperson Flight Lieutenant Masud said.
